1. What is stem cell therapy?

Stem cell therapy utilizes the regenerative ability of stem cells to repair or replace damaged cells. Stem cells are incompletely differentiated cells that can become various cells in the body, similar to the "universal spare parts" of the human body.

 

2. What is stem cell therapy?

Through differentiation and regeneration, stem cells replace damaged or dead cells and restore the function of organs and tissues. For example, stem cells can turn into cardiomyocytes to repair damaged heart tissue in heart patients.

 

3. How many types of stem cells are there?

There are three main types: embryonic stem cells (ESCs), induced pluripotent stem cells (iPSCs), and adult stem cells (ASCs.) ESCs are derived from embryos, iPSCs are transformed from somatic cells, and ASCs are found in specific tissues in adults.

25.What are the ethical issues of stem cell therapy?

This mainly includes the use of embryonic stem cells, the protection of the rights and interests of stem cell donors, and commercial applications. Many countries have strict ethical and legal regulations on stem cell research and treatment.

 

26.What is the difference between stem cell therapy and gene therapy?

Stem cell therapy utilizes the regenerative power of stem cells, while gene therapy treats diseases by modifying genes. The two can be used in combination to provide a more comprehensive treatment program.

 

27.Does stem cell therapy require a match?

Some types of stem cell treatments (e.g., bone marrow transplants) require a match, while others (e.g., iPSCs) do not. The better the match, the greater the success rate and the fewer the side effects.
